Please describe your issue in as much detail as possible:
SteamOS provides three seperate ways of invoking the Controller Configurator: Steam Menu (Controller settings > Controller Settings), Game Details (Controller Icon), Title's Properties (Controller > Controller Configurator). When a title is actively running, dismissing the Controller Layout using the Steam button returns focus to the title when opened via the Steam Menu or Game Details page. When opened via the Title's Properties however the game is successfully returned to the foreground but input focus remains on SteamOS. This will cause the user to have to blindly navigate SteamOS for input to be regained. Pressing the Steam followed by A tends to work to regain input but wasn't consistent in doing so. Once gamepad input is regained the Steam Menu and Quick-Access Menu will fail to open until the game is closed and relaunched.
Navigate to View game details > Manage (⚙️) > Properties > Controller.
Using the touchscreen, select Controller Configurator.
Press Steam to dismiss and return to the active title.

This issue can be worked around by launching a title and manually setting the Steam Deck Controller back to slot 0 / #1 from the QAM (Quick-Access Menu -> Quick Settings -> Rearrange controller order). Rebooting the device via the power menu will also resolve this (Steam -> Power -> Restart)
This issue has been resolved on the most recent Steam Beta release (1738807127). I also confirmed the link navigates to the Controller Layout screen instead of opening a second window in Big Picture Mode.
